Welcome to Deep Creek ...

Deep Creek is primarily located in Mercer County<1>. A portion of Deep Creek extends into Washington County.


The location of Deep Creek has been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(ie- the GNIS).<2>


A typical abbreviation for Deep Creek: Deep Crk. (or less commonly used: Deep Ck. or Deep Cr.)

Deep Creek is 800 feet [244 m] above sea level.<3>.

Time Zone: Deep Creek l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Note: If you travel south from Deep Creek (for example, toward Russell Springs), you will leave Eastern Time and cross into the Central Time Zone (CST/CDT).

Deep Creek lies within the (859) area code.
